The Lincolnshire Wolds are a range of low hills in the county of Lincolnshire, England which run roughly parallel with the North Sea coast, from the Humber Estuary in the north-west to the edge of the Lincolnshire Fens in the south-east.
Lincolnshire Wolds Federation - St Lawrence Academy. Local Offer. Following a year of working in partnership the Federation was formed in July 2012 between St Bernard's and St Lawrence. St Lawrence Academy is situated in Horncastle and is close to many local amenities and learning opportunities within the community.
